Kevin McCarthy: Republicans, Biden Can Find ‘Common Ground’ on Debt Ceiling, Spending Cuts

February 1, 2023 by Sean Moran Leave a Comment

House Speaker Kevin McCarthy (R-CA) said after a meeting with President Joe Biden that he is optimistic that Democrats and Republicans can find “common ground” on the debt limit and spending.

McCarthy said he and Biden had a “good first meeting,” and they shared their opposing opinions on how to raise the debt limit.

“We promised we would continue the conversation and we’ll see if we can get there. I think that at the end of the day, we can find common ground.” McCarthy said, adding that he and Biden will continue negotiating on potential compromises on the debt ceiling.

Speaker McCarthy says he and President Biden had a “good first meeting,” telling reporters outside the White House that they “agreed to continue the conversation” about the debt limit and spending.

“At the end of the day, I think we can find common ground,” McCarthy says. pic.twitter.com/oudp67P3VQ

— CBS News (@CBSNews) February 1, 2023

“I told the president I would like to see if we can come to an agreement long before the deadline, and we can start working on other things,” he added.

McCarthy also appeared to rule out the idea of putting together a commission to find spending cuts, which some lawmakers have advocated for.

“Nobody needs a commission to tell us … we have spent too much,” the Speaker said.

McCarthy also said, “The greatest threat to America is our debt.”

House Republicans as well as many Senate Republicans have called for structural spending reforms and cuts as part of raising the debt ceiling.

Biden has called for raising the debt ceiling with no spending cuts or reforms.
This remains in stark contrast to 2006, when then-Sen. Joe Biden (D-DE) voted against raising the debt ceiling, expressing alarm about the rapid increase in the debt under then-President George W. Bush.

Biden said in a 2006 Senate floor speech:

Facts had changed. His promise to balance the budget, his promise to pay down the debt, were proved to be false. [Emphasis added]

But he refused to take responsibility for his policies. He refused to admit that a changed world demanded a change of course.

His refusal has pushed us deeper and deeper into the hole. His refusal added $450 billion to the debt in 2002; it added $984 billion in 2003; it added $800 billion in 2004. And here we are again today, adding another $781 billion. With that addition, our national debt will be $8.6 trillion at the end of this year.

The President’s budget plans will bring that number to $11.8 trillion at the end of the next 5 years. This is a record of utter disregard for our Nation’s financial future. It is a record of indifference to the price our children and grandchildren will pay to redeem our debt when it comes due. History will not judge this record kindly.

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er (D-NY) said on Monday, “No hostage-taking, no brinkmanship. Pass the debt ceiling.”

Exclusive— Sen. Katie Britt Hammers Biden’s ‘Abdication of Leadership’ Ahead of Debt Ceiling Negotiations

January 31, 2023 by Jordan Dixon-Hamilton Leave a Comment

Sen. Katie Britt (R-AL) hammered President Joe Biden’s “abdication of leadership” ahead of negotiations with Democrat Senate Leader Chuck Schumer (D-NY) and House Speaker Kevin McCarthy (R-CA) regarding the debt ceiling.

Britt, along with Sen. Mike Lee (R-UT), sent a letter to Biden on Friday that affirmed Senate Republicans’ opposition to raising the debt ceiling without “structural reforms to address current and future fiscal realities, actually enforce the budget and spending rules on the books, and manage out-of-control government policies.”

Speaking with Breitbart News on Tuesday, Britt declared, “it is past time to restore fiscal sanity in our country.”

Britt told Breitbart News: 

The American people know that Washington’s out-of-control deficit spending has fueled the inflation that continues to crush families, small businesses, and retirees nationwide. It is past time to restore fiscal sanity in our country. President Biden and Senator Schumer are being reckless by refusing to even discuss a responsible path forward with Speaker McCarthy. This is not leadership – it is an abdication of leadership. Our children and our children’s children deserve better.

Sen.-elect Katie Britt (R-AL) makes her way to a meeting with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-KY) and incoming Republican Sens.-elect in the U.S. Capitol on Tuesday, November 15, 2022. (Tom Williams/CQ-Roll Call, Inc via Getty Images)

The letter, which Republican Policy Committee chair Sen. Joni Ernst (R-IA) signed, reiterated their commitment to the Senate Republican Conference’s policy that “any increase in the debt ceiling must be accompanied by cuts in federal spending of an equal or greater amount as the debt ceiling increase, or meaningful structural reform in spending, such as the Prevent Government Shutdown Act or the Full Faith and Credit Act.”

The senators wrote:

Our nation’s fiscal policy is a disaster. Our country owes $31 trillion, a level of debt that now well exceeds the size of our economy. Inflation is making life more expensive for American families every single day. Meanwhile, your administration is directing federal agencies to continue to spend billions in taxpayer resources, expanding the size and scope of the IRS to go after families and small businesses, policing the speech of Americans on social media, funding equity programs in the military, and pouring money into programs for a pandemic that your administration has declared over.

In addition to Britt, Ernst, and Lee, Sens. Tommy Tuberville (R-AL), Marsha Blackburn (R-TN), J.D. Vance (R-OH), Eric Schmitt (R-MO), Ron Johnson (R-WI), Mike Braun (R-IN), Ted Budd (R-NC), Kevin Cramer (R-ND), Ted Cruz (R-TX), Cynthia Lummis (R-WY), Rick Scott (R-FL), Rand Paul (R-KY), Markwayne Mullin (R-OK), Mike Crapo (R-ID), Roger Marshall (R-KS), Jim Risch (R-ID), Deb Fischer (R-NE), Pete Ricketts (R-NE), and Tim Scott (R-SC) signed onto the letter.
